Ok so, I've been in the luxury sedan game for like 15 years now and honestly, the G90 is the peak for that stealth look. But from a safety and reliability perspective, you gotta be careful with what ur adding to the car. You might find this useful—there's a great resource at the Genesis Owners Forum where people post detailed wiring diagrams and install guides specifically for this trim.
I learned the hard way that a messy dash cam install can actually interfere with the ADAS sensors near the mirror, which is a huge safety risk. My current setup is a front and rear discrete system that's hardwired properly into the fuse box. It works well and gives me total peace of mind for liability without draining the battery. Also, tbh, I'm super satisfied with just using a high-quality microfiber and specialized interior detailer for those screens. Those cheap adhesive covers sometimes mess with the touch sensitivity or trap heat... just not worth it imo. Safe travels with that beauty!!
